Gironde or Gironde Estuary is the mouths of the Rivers Garonne and Dordogne. It is situated in the Aquitaine region in southwestern France. Gironde was created by combining different parts of former provinces of Gascogne and Guyenne. The most popular part of Gironde is the Côte d'Argent beach, which is also the longest beach in Europe. Every year it attracts thousands of tourists and surfers. Côte d'Argent is a ribbon of silvery sand that stretches for 150 miles.
